YajHFC (Yet another Java HylaFAX client) is a client for the HylaFAX fax server written completely in Java.
Features
Faxing documents in PostScript, PDF, JPEG, PNG, TIFF, GIF and HTML format
Polling faxes
Support for generating cover pages from templates (in PostScript, HTML and (with a Plugin) XSL:FO or ODT format)
Viewing sent and received faxes
Phone book (entries can optionally be read from SQL databases or LDAP directories)
Visible table columns may be selected in a dialog
Runs under Windows, Linux and Mac OS X (and probably other platforms if a suitable JRE is available)
Supports ten languages: Chinese, English, French, German, Greek, Italian, Polish, Russian, Spanish and Turkish